New York’s subway is waging a war on fare evasion with hostile architecture
The MTA says the spiked partitions it has introduced at 180-plus stations have helped reduce evasions. But at what cost?
In January 2025, subway riders at the 59th Street-Lexington Avenue station in Manhattan noticed a surprising new addition: spiked metal partitions between each fare gate. Some commuters called the partitions “silly and foolish.” Others said they were “a waste of money.”
